Hi guys,
Many times it happens with me that I am working on 4-5 IE windows and all of a sudden this message pops up and the moment I click on OK , all Windows gets closed. I am sure, many other are also having this problem. Isn't it annoying? Why it actually happens?

IE (or more likely one or more of its add-ins) has done something that leaves IE unstable. Rather than crash or blue screen, the newer versions are more able to recover, and as part of that recovery they can send technical information about the crash to Microsoft. The fine folks at Microsoft can use that tech information to make IE more able to deal with similar problems with conflicting add-ins in the future.
